Responding to Partner Visa Refusal: The Appeal Choices

A partner visa denial can feel incredibly disheartening, but it doesn't necessarily mean the finality of your case. You often have opportunities to challenge the ruling through an reconsideration. The procedure for filing an appeal varies based on the reason for the rejection and the region involved. Generally, applicants will need to identify the errors in the original assessment – this could be incorrect information, a misinterpretation of proof, or a lack to properly consider pertinent factors. Some refusals might allow for an departmental review, while others necessitate a court appeal to a board. It’s strongly advised to find professional advice from an immigration consultant to evaluate your specific situation and the most suitable course of approach. Furthermore, there are often strict deadlines for lodging any objections, so quick action is crucial.
